Why Your Business Needs An Employment Law Company For Businesses

Employment law is constantly changing and can be complex to navigate. This is especially true for businesses, as they have to ensure that they are complying with all federal, state, and local employment laws. This is where an employment law company for businesses comes in.

An employment law company specializes in assisting businesses with all aspects of employment law, including compliance, disputes, and litigation. These companies have a team of experienced attorneys who are well-versed in employment law and can provide businesses with the guidance they need to avoid legal pitfalls.

So why does your business need an employment law company? Here are a few reasons:

1. Compliance with Employment Laws

One of the primary reasons to hire an employment law company is to ensure that your business is in compliance with all relevant employment laws. These laws cover everything from wage and hour regulations to discrimination and harassment laws.

An employment law company can help you understand these laws and make sure that your policies, procedures, and practices are in line with them. This can help you avoid costly fines, penalties, and lawsuits down the road.

2. Handling Disputes

Even with the best intentions, disputes can still arise in the workplace. These disputes can range from employee grievances to discrimination claims. When these disputes occur, it is essential to have an experienced employment law attorney on your side.

An employment law company can help you navigate these disputes and find amicable solutions that protect your business interests. Whether it’s negotiating a settlement or representing you in court, an employment law company can provide you with the legal representation you need.

3. Litigation Defense

If your business is facing a lawsuit from a current or former employee, having an employment law company on your side is essential. These lawsuits can be time-consuming, costly, and damaging to your organization’s reputation.

An employment law company can help you mount a strong defense against these lawsuits and protect your business from potential liabilities. They will work tirelessly to ensure that your rights are protected and that you receive a fair outcome in court.

4. HR Support

Navigating employment law can be challenging, especially for small businesses that may not have dedicated HR departments. An employment law company can provide you with the HR support you need to handle complex employment issues.

Whether it’s drafting employment agreements, conducting investigations, or developing training programs, an employment law company can assist you in all aspects of HR management. This can help you create a positive and productive workplace while minimizing legal risks.
